Patents by Inventor Abhishek Mishra

Abhishek Mishra has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20200106670
    Abstract: Various examples for performing rule processing for device management data evaluation are described. According to some examples, one or more computing devices can receive new device data from a client device indicative of a current configuration of the client device and identify a change of a device configuration value from a past device configuration value by comparing the new device data to historic device data. The computing devices can send the new device data to a rule evaluation service to identify one or more rules associated with the device configuration value a rule action service to perform an action specified in the rules. The rule action service can determine the action to perform based on the device configuration value.
    Type: Application
    Filed: September 28, 2018
    Publication date: April 2, 2020
    Inventors: Abhishek Mishra, Adam Michael Hardy, Zundra Daniel, Aashima Madaan, Sriram Devalapalli, Joshua Glenn Broch, Sangeeta Soman
  • Publication number: 20200074559
    Abstract: A system and a method for computing infrastructural damages is disclosed. In particular, the present invention provides for identifying one or more potential areas to be impacted during a predicted calamity and classifying the one or more potential areas based on severity of impact in said areas. Further, a first group of datasets associated with one or more potential areas are generated. A pre-calamity data is generated based on the first group of datasets using one or more processing techniques. Further, the present invention provides for generating a post-calamity data based on a second group of datasets associated with respective one or more geographical areas actually affected by the predicted calamity. The damage associated with each of the said properties is computed based on at least one of a comparison between the pre-calamity and the post-calamity data, or based on the post-calamity data.
    Type: Application
    Filed: November 13, 2018
    Publication date: March 5, 2020
    Inventors: Venkatesh Srinivasan, Abhishek Mishra, Madhusudhanan Krishnamoorthy, Kumar Ganapathy
  • Patent number: 10575276
    Abstract: A processing system collects data points, wherein each data point indicates a location of user equipment in a telecommunication service provider network at a point in time, generates, for a first data point, a set of features over a plurality of time windows, wherein the set includes time series features, estimates an importance of each feature, wherein the importance indicates an accuracy with which the feature allows for estimation of an unseen location of the user equipment, wherein the unseen location is a location that is not identified in the plurality of data points, selects a threshold number of features from the set, wherein the threshold number of features have a greatest importance relative to all features in the set, generates a plurality of predictions of the unseen location, using the threshold number of features, aggregates the plurality of predictions, and estimates the unseen location based on the aggregating.
    Type: Grant
    Filed: May 21, 2019
    Date of Patent: February 25, 2020
    Assignee: AT&T Intellectual Property I, L.P.
    Inventors: Rudolph Mappus, Vijayan Nagarajan, Abhishek Mishra
  • Publication number: 20200004729
    Abstract: A platform for storing and reporting of data records associated with management of a population of managed devices is disclosed. Data records are injected into a hosted computing environment in which data processing services are arranged to store and generate analytics associated with a mobile device management (MDM) platform.
    Type: Application
    Filed: September 10, 2019
    Publication date: January 2, 2020
    Inventors: Joshua Glenn Broch, Abhishek Mishra, Manu Nazareth, Gregory John Ferguson, Phillip Charles Krasko, Zundna Vennaldo Daniel
  • Patent number: 10515381
    Abstract: An approach for spending allocation, executed by one or more processors to provide one or more monetary output values in response to a request for determining spending allocation in a digital marketing channel, is provided. The approach fits one or more models to train a business environment simulator. The approach generates a supervised learning policy. The approach evolves a supervised learning policy into a distribution estimator policy by adjusting network weights of the supervised learning policy. The approach generates an optimized policy by evolving the distribution estimator policy through interaction with the business environment simulator. The approach determines a profit uplift of the optimized policy by comparing the optimized policy and the supervised learning policy. Further, in response to the optimized policy outperforming the supervised learning policy, the approach deploys the optimized policy in a live environment.
    Type: Grant
    Filed: August 15, 2017
    Date of Patent: December 24, 2019
    Assignee: SAMSUNG SDS AMERICA, INC.
    Inventors: Aleksander Beloi, Mohamad Charafeddine, Girish Kathalagiri Somashekariah, Abhishek Mishra, Luis Quintela, Sunil Srinivasa
  • Patent number: 10452624
    Abstract: A platform for storing and reporting of data records associated with management of a population of managed devices is disclosed. Data records are injected into a hosted computing environment in which data processing services are arranged to store and generate analytics associated with a mobile device management (MDM) platform.
    Type: Grant
    Filed: August 2, 2017
    Date of Patent: October 22, 2019
    Assignee: VMware, Inc.
    Inventors: Joshua Glenn Broch, Abhishek Mishra, Manu Nazareth, Gregory John Ferguson, Phillip Charles Krasko, Zundna Vennaldo Daniel
  • Publication number: 20190306086
    Abstract: Some embodiments provide a method for providing a layer 2 (L2) bump-in-the-wire service at a gateway device (e.g., a layer 3 (L3) gateway device) at the edge of a logical network. The method, in some embodiments, establishes a connection from a first interface of the gateway device to a service node that provides the L2 service. The method also establishes a connection from a second interface of the gateway device to the L2 service node. The method then sends data messages received by the gateway device that require the L2 service to the service node using the first interface. Some embodiments provide a method for applying different policies at the service node for different tenants of a datacenter. Data messages received for a particular tenant that require the L2 service are encapsulated or marked as belonging to the tenant before being sent to the service node. Based on the encapsulation or marking, the service node provides the service according to policies defined for the tenant.
    Type: Application
    Filed: March 27, 2018
    Publication date: October 3, 2019
    Inventors: Sami Boutros, Stephen Tan, Rahul Mishra, Kantesh Mundaragi, Jayant Jain, Sumedh Saurav, Abhishek Mishra, Akhila Naveen
  • Patent number: 10355957
    Abstract: A method, system and apparatus for monitoring error correction data are provided. The method comprises receiving an authorization request defining a media session between an AF server and a mobile device from the AF server. The authorization request contains a media packet flow identifier and a corresponding forward error correction (FEC) packet flow identifier. The method includes deploying policy rules for the media session to a gateway server, the policy rules including the media packet flow identifier and the FEC packet flow identifier; receiving periodic reports from the gateway server, the reports including packet counts for each of the media packet flow and the FEC packet flow; determining whether bandwidth consumed by the FEC packet flow exceeds a predetermined threshold; and when the determination is affirmative, sending an action request to the AF server.
    Type: Grant
    Filed: July 22, 2014
    Date of Patent: July 16, 2019
    Assignee: REDKNEE INC.
    Inventor: Abhishek Mishra
  • Patent number: 10341855
    Abstract: Disclosed are communications devices which can send indications that they are secure, and which can detect when a far end device is not secure (unsecure). A secure device is one that is not connected to a speakerphone or other speaker which is capable of emitting—or actually is emitting—sound which is louder than a certain threshold. If a communication device detects that a remote endpoint is unsecure, the communication device will switch to an unsecure mode. When the switch is made, the communications device alerts the user that the call is not secure so that the user can proceed accordingly.
    Type: Grant
    Filed: December 30, 2016
    Date of Patent: July 2, 2019
    Assignee: Polycom, Inc.
    Inventors: Venkata Ganesh Vari, Abhishek Mishra, Shantanu Desai
  • Patent number: 10299276
    Abstract: Example implementations relate to network deployment of devices. For example, a non-transitory computer readable medium storing instructions executable by a processing resource can determine a plurality of deployment thresholds of a plurality of devices, wherein the plurality of deployment thresholds are associated with a type of the plurality of devices. The instructions can cause the processing resource to monitor deployment data associated with the plurality of devices to identify a device with a deployment outlier. The device with the deployment outlier is a device with deployment data that is outside a deployment threshold of the device. The instructions can cause the processing resource to adjust the deployment threshold of the device based on the monitoring.
    Type: Grant
    Filed: June 25, 2018
    Date of Patent: May 21, 2019
    Assignee: Hewlett Packard Enterprise Development LP
    Inventors: Manaswini Lakshmikanth Sugatoor, Ataur Rehman, Gopal Agarwal, Brijesh Kumar Yadav, Manas Sharma, Abhishek Mishra
  • Patent number: 10250557
    Abstract: Apparatuses and methods are provided by which a second address of user equipment, which is served on a first address in a first network in a first address realm, to be used by the user equipment for a service in a second address realm is detected, the second address is stored together with the first address, and a network policy control element controlling policy in connection with the service in the second address realm is informed about the second address is. In this way, also a single stack user equipment may access services in different address realms.
    Type: Grant
    Filed: October 16, 2012
    Date of Patent: April 2, 2019
    Assignee: NOKIA SOLUTIONS AND NETWORKS OY
    Inventors: Abhishek Mishra, Gyorgy Tamas Wolfner
  • Publication number: 20190087478
    Abstract: Trigger based analytics database synchronization is described. In one example case, a trigger is invoked based on an operation issued for a record in a transactional database. According to the trigger, one or more data values for synchronization from the transactional database to an analytics database are determined. A message including the data values is formed and added to a message queue through a message infrastructure service including a message broker. In turn, the values from the message are stored in a suitable memory space, such as a staging table, for forwarding to an analytics computing system. Using the trigger and the message infrastructure service, execution of the transactional database operation can be detached in execution from the addition of the value to the staging table and synchronization with the analytics computing system.
    Type: Application
    Filed: January 9, 2018
    Publication date: March 21, 2019
    Inventors: Zundra Vennaldo Daniel, Joshua Glenn Broch, Liny Chandran, Abhishek Mishra, Manu Nazareth, Sangeeta Soman
  • Publication number: 20190050441
    Abstract: Event based analytics database synchronization is described. In one example, an event tracking engine can sequence through batches of records in a transactional database that is being synchronized to an analytics database. The event tracking engine can determine a last version attribute associated with the batch, and query the transactional database to identift any records for the batch having a more recent version attribute than the last version attribute. When any records in the transactional database having a more recent version attribute are identified, the event tracking engine finds the data values in the record are different than those in the analytics database. The data values can be normalized, for example, before being forwarded to an analytics system for incorporation into the a analytics database. Over time, changes in the transactional database are identified and populated or mirrored in the analytics database.
    Type: Application
    Filed: January 9, 2018
    Publication date: February 14, 2019
    Inventors: Zundra Vennaldo Daniel, Joshua Glenn Broch, Liny Chandran, Abhishek Mishra, Manu Nazareth, Sangeeta Soman
  • Publication number: 20190042604
    Abstract: A platform for storing and reporting of data records associated with management of a population of managed devices is disclosed. Data records are injected into a hosted computing environment in which data processing services are arranged to store and generate analytics associated with a mobile device management (MDM) platform.
    Type: Application
    Filed: August 2, 2017
    Publication date: February 7, 2019
    Inventors: Joshua Glenn Broch, Abhishek Mishra, Manu Nazareth, Gregory John Ferguson, Phillip Charles Krasko, Zundna Vennaldo Daniel
  • Publication number: 20180359148
    Abstract: Systems herein allow an administrator to efficiently set up user devices for use in a classroom environment. A management server can display a graphical user interface that includes selection options for defining and using carts of user devices. The carts can be selected and assigned to classes. The GUI also allows the administrator to specify which applications a class will use. Based on these selections, the management server can then manage which user devices install which applications, and allocate licenses accordingly.
    Type: Application
    Filed: August 20, 2018
    Publication date: December 13, 2018
    Inventors: Kevin Jones, Jonathan Spaeth, Adam Rykowski, Nishita Manjunath, Sai Kiran Vudutala, Ramana Malladi, Abhishek Mishra
  • Publication number: 20180310185
    Abstract: Example implementations relate to network deployment of devices. For example, a non-transitory computer readable medium storing instructions executable by a processing resource can determine a plurality of deployment thresholds of a plurality of devices, wherein the plurality of deployment thresholds are associated with a type of the plurality of devices. The instructions can cause the processing resource to monitor deployment data associated with the plurality of devices to identify a device with a deployment outlier. The device with the deployment outlier is a device with deployment data that is outside a deployment threshold of the device. The instructions can cause the processing resource to adjust the deployment threshold of the device based on the monitoring.
    Type: Application
    Filed: June 25, 2018
    Publication date: October 25, 2018
    Inventors: Manaswini Lakshmikanth Sugatoor, Ataur Rehman, Gopal Agarwal, Brijesh Kumar Yadav, Manas Sharma, Abhishek Mishra
  • Publication number: 20180309755
    Abstract: A policy server and a charging server authorize and authenticate data traffic bypassing a mobile network. The policy server stores subscriber records, each containing one a mobile subscriber identifier corresponding to a communication device. The policy server receives a control session request from a gateway server in a fixed broadband network, including a broadband subscriber identifier and a first network address. Responsive to receiving the request, the policy server creates and stores a control session record including the broadband subscriber identifier and the first network address. The policy server receives an access session request from an application server in a multimedia network, including a mobile subscriber identifier and a second network address. The policy server determines whether the first network address matches the second network address; and when the determination is affirmative, updates the control session record to insert the mobile subscriber identifier.
    Type: Application
    Filed: October 14, 2015
    Publication date: October 25, 2018
    Inventor: Abhishek MISHRA
  • Patent number: 10057117
    Abstract: Systems herein allow an administrator to efficiently set up user devices for use in a classroom environment. A management server can display a graphical user interface that includes selection options for defining and using carts of user devices. The carts can be selected and assigned to classes. The GUI also allows the administrator to specify which applications a class will use. Based on these selections, the management server can then manage which user devices install which applications, and allocate licenses accordingly.
    Type: Grant
    Filed: August 28, 2016
    Date of Patent: August 21, 2018
    Assignee: AirWatch LLC
    Inventors: Kevin Jones, Jonathan Spaeth, Adam Rykowski, Nishita Manjunath, Sai Kiran Vudutala, Ramana Malladi, Abhishek Mishra
  • Patent number: 10009775
    Abstract: Example implementations relate to network deployment of devices. For example, a non-transitory computer readable medium storing instructions executable by a processing resource can determine a plurality of deployment thresholds of a plurality of devices, wherein the plurality of deployment thresholds are associated with a type of the plurality of devices. The instructions can cause the processing resource to monitor deployment data associated with the plurality of devices to identify a device with a deployment outlier. The device with the deployment outlier is a device with deployment data that is outside a deployment threshold of the device. The instructions can cause the processing resource to adjust the deployment threshold of the device based on the monitoring.
    Type: Grant
    Filed: March 14, 2017
    Date of Patent: June 26, 2018
    Assignee: ARUBA NETWORKS, INC.
    Inventors: Manaswini Lakshmikanth Sugatoor, Ataur Rehman, Gopal Agarwal, Brijesh Kumar Yadav, Manas Sharma, Abhishek Mishra
  • Patent number: 9961637
    Abstract: The present invention relates to networks and provides a method and network devices for energy conservation. The method may include detecting media traffic and media management traffic of a first service requested by a user device on a first bearer; segregating the media traffic and the media management traffic on the first bearer by creating a second bearer and transferring the media traffic or the media management traffic to the second bearer. Moreover, the method may include observing the bearer at which the media traffic was transferred, detecting that the media traffic has an inactive status and controlling the energy consumption at the user device based on the inactive status of the media traffic.
    Type: Grant
    Filed: January 31, 2013
    Date of Patent: May 1, 2018
    Assignee: Nokia Solutions and Networks Oy
    Inventor: Abhishek Mishra